Eight stages that keep scope clear, progress visible and results measurable, whether you are automating one workflow or building a platform.
Stages overlap where it saves time, and small projects move through them in weeks, but none of them is skipped.
We learn how the work actually happens today: the people, systems, data and bottlenecks behind the outcome you want to improve.
We agree on scope, success metrics and the smallest release that proves value.
Architecture, data flows and user experience are designed together, so the system is simple to use and straightforward to run.
We ship in short, demo-able iterations with production-grade code, peer reviews and automated tests from day one.
We connect the new system to your CRM, ERP, data warehouse and communication tools so work flows end to end.
Functional, performance, security and accuracy testing against real-world scenarios before anything reaches your users.
A staged rollout with monitoring, training and a rollback plan, so go-live is a non-event.
We measure results against the baseline, tune what matters and plan the next highest-value improvement.

See All FAQsFocused automations and pilots usually ship in four to eight weeks. Custom web platforms, data platforms and machine-learning systems typically take three to six months, delivered in stages so you see working software every two weeks instead of waiting for a single launch date.
We need a decision-maker who owns the outcome and access to the people who do the work today. Expect a few hours during discovery, a short weekly check-in and demo during the build, and time for acceptance testing before launch. We handle the rest, including documentation and training.
Every launch includes a hypercare period where we monitor closely and fix issues fast. After that you can take over with the documentation and training we provide, or keep us on a support plan for monitoring, maintenance, model and prompt tuning, and new improvements.
